Recalls for 2001 Ford F-150

1 NHTSA recall campaign affecting ~1,100,000 vehicles.

11V385000Fuel System, Gasoline:storage:tank Assembly:mounting
~1,100,000 affected

FORD IS RECALLING CERTAIN 1997 THROUGH 2003 MODEL YEAR FORD F-150, 2004 MODEL YEAR FORD F-150 HERITAGE, 1997 THROUGH 1999 MODEL YEAR F-250 LESS THAN 8,500 LBS. GROSS VEHICLE WEIGHT RATING (GVWR), AND 2002 AND 2003 LINCOLN BLACKWOOD VEHICLES MANUFACTURED FROM JUNE 20, 1995, THROUGH AUGUST 4, 2004, ORIGINALLY SOLD, OR CURRENTLY REGISTERED IN, CONNECTICUT, DELAWARE, ILLINOIS, INDIANA, IOWA, KENTUCKY, MAINE, MARYLAND, MASSACHUSETTS, MICHIGAN, MINNESOTA, MISSOURI, NEW HAMPSHIRE, NEW JERSEY, NEW YORK, OHIO, PENNSYLVANIA, RHODE ISLAND, VERMONT, WEST VIRGINIA, WISCONSIN, AND THE DISTRICT OF COLUMBIA. PROLONGED EXPOSURE TO ROAD DEICING CHEMICALS MAY CAUSE SEVERE CORROSION OF THE FUEL TANK STRAPS WHICH SECURE THE TANK TO THE VEHICLE.

Is the 2001 Ford F-150 reliable?
Verdict: Typical for Model. The 2001 Ford F-150 has 1,451 NHTSA complaints, 113 crash-related, and 1 recall campaign. The most common issue is Unintended Acceleration with 101 complaints. Source: NHTSA via VinItel.
What are common problems with the 2001 Ford F-150?
Top reported problems: Unintended Acceleration (101 complaints, avg 123,496 mi); Engine And Engine Cooling:Engine (97 complaints, avg 94,723 mi); Electrical Faults (96 complaints, avg 106,821 mi). Every complaint is filed by an owner with NHTSA — this is raw reported data, not editorial opinion.
At what mileage do problems start on the 2001 Ford F-150?
The weighted average mileage at time of complaint is about 99,580 miles. Some components fail earlier, some later — check the "All Problems by Category" table above for per-issue averages.
How safe is the 2001 Ford F-150?
NHTSA complaints for the 2001 Ford F-150 include 113 crash-related reports, 292 fire reports, 110 injuries, and 8 fatalities. These are owner-reported incidents, not official crash-test ratings — a complaint being filed doesn't confirm a defect, but clusters around specific components are worth investigating.
Does the 2001 Ford F-150 have any recalls?
Yes — 1 NHTSA recall campaign affecting an estimated 1,100,000 vehicles. Recalls are free to fix at the dealer. Always verify by VIN whether the specific car you're looking at has had its recalls addressed.
